Transaction 2ff7547008573776765af28b75b4b1537e176ab610c203d22d19dc09c2540a25
1 Input
2 Outputs
- 2ff7547008573776765af28b75b4b1537e176ab610c203d22d19dc09c2540a25:0
- 2ff7547008573776765af28b75b4b1537e176ab610c203d22d19dc09c2540a25:1
value 24278442
address 1L2cXpqCyoU2TpfKuxUoKvtWCP1xH8L48S
value 1642153
address 3BTodVWBqgQJWaxpk6hqeNACBxURG71KG3